Evaluation of Macro Diversity Gain in Long Range ALOHA Networks.
Abstract
Macro reception diversity is a capability allowing a packet to be received by several base stations. In this letter, we propose a simple but accurate analytical model to estimate the macro diversity gain in pure and slotted ALOHA wireless networks. The proposed model takes into account Rayleigh fading, shadowing, and capture effect. We obtain simple closed-form formulas for the network packet loss...
